Position Summary:
Responsible for nursing activities of office and coordination of the clinical/ patient medical care duties, including patient education. Acts as primary triage person and assists with training and competency testing for office personnel. Responsible for promoting teamwork with all members of the healthcare team. Performs duties in a manner consistent with St. Luke’s mission and values.
Education, Experience, & Licensing Requirements:
Education: Nursing Degree
Licensure: Current licensure as a Registered Nurse in the state of Missouri
Experience: Medical office or hospital nursing experience required.
